Industrial equipment rental is not like small tool rental. Fiber lasers, press brakes, laser cleaners, laser welders, CNC routers, waterjets, shears and support equipment may require freight, unloading, power, gas, operator training, startup support and site readiness before use.
| Path | Best fit | What to confirm |
|---|---|---|
| Rental review | Short-term need with ready site and clear application. | Availability, freight, return, insurance, training and written terms. |
| Contract production | Buyer needs parts made but not equipment onsite. | Drawings, material, tolerance, volume and deadline. |
| Purchase quote | Ongoing production need or repeated outsourcing cost. | Machine size, support equipment, delivery and startup. |
| Financing review | Longer-term ownership with payment planning. | Quote scope, buyer profile, budget target and approval path. |
